libmtag is a C music tagging library with simple API. It uses taglib behind the curtains, and as taglib, it supports ID3v1 and ID3v2 for MP3 files, Ogg Vorbis, and FLAC files. Bindings are available for Ruby and Python.
| Tags | Libraries multimedia Python Ruby Development |
|---|---|
| Licenses | LGPL |
| Implementation | C Ruby Python |
Recent releases


Release Notes: Generic build improvements were made, which are useful for packagers.


Release Notes: Minor charset bugs were fixed and a bit of cleanup was done for Fedora packaging.


Release Notes: This is a brown paper bag release that fixes a build issue.


Release Notes: This release adds more features to work with specific tags, only for id3v1, or only for id3v2, and general tidying of the code.


Release Notes: A new CLI application. A new get_type method (MP3, Vorbis, FLAC, etc.)
A tool for making disk space optimized snapshot backups onto another disk.